Senate Rejects Bid to Trim NASA Budget (SPACE.com)

SPACE.com - WASHINGTON ? As the U.S. Senate moved closer to voting on a spending bill that would give NASA an extra $1.15 billion for 2008, lawmakers rejected an amendment to trim $150 million from the U.S. space agency's budget to help states prosecute crimes committed by illegal aliens. Potentially Dangerous Space Rock Lost, and Found (SPACE.com)

SPACE.com - When I was an astronomy student at Leiden Observatory in the Netherlands, pioneer asteroid hunters Ingrid van Houten-Groeneveld and her husband Kees van Houten were about to retire, after very fruitful careers. Their legacy was the discovery of over 2000 asteroids, of which some 1800 yielded orbits, in collaboration with Prof. Tom Gehrels of the Lunar and Planetary Laboratory at Tucson, Arizona. ...
